Faith Foundations (eBook)
Faith Foundations enables parents and children to dig into the essential truths of Christianity to deepen their understanding of theology and strengthen their love for Jesus. Through ninety-nine devotions for families to engage in together, this family resource introduces and explores the core areas of Christian doctrine: God the Father, Jesus, the Holy Spirit, people and sin, salvation, the Bible, Christian living, the church, and Last Things.
Theology isn't just for scholars—it's for everyone, and Faith Foundations makes it accessible to your family through a simple approach. With clear connections to Jesus and practical steps for living like him, this resource helps you and your children deepen your understanding of key doctrines and apply them to daily life. Each devotion includes a short catechism, a key Scripture passage, devotional text, engaging family discussion questions, a prayer response, and a hands-on family activity.

Brian Dembowczyk (PhD, Midwestern Baptist Theological Seminary) is associate publisher for Thomas Nelson Bibles and the author of Family Discipleship That Works. He was previously the managing editor of The Gospel Project, a Bible study curriculum used by over 1.6 million adults, teens, and children each week, and he has also been a pastor, discipleship pastor, and family pastor. He lives in Tennessee with his wife and three children.
